Inception Causes X-Men:First Class To make Changes
As the world enjoy’s the mind of Christopher Nolan in Inception another great mind Matthew Vaughn has had to go back to the drawing table with his upcoming movie X-MEN:FIRST CLASS.Today in Pinewood studios the test shoots will be taking place before the cast & crew taking on 4-5 month guelling shoot to get the movie ready in time for next year summer’s release and when things are getting into place there’s a certain movie blowing the audiences away worldwide and been a director hose been prepping for last few months to find out that Movie has similar action scenes that you where about to include in yours, that movie is Inception!!
After a recent trip to the cinema to see Inception Matthew vaughn nearly choked on his popcorn when he saw a scene that he was going to include in X-Men First Cass:
“I saw ‘Inception,’ which I loved,” Vaughn said Monday. “But my heart sank when I saw that a few of the ideas we had were up [on the screen]. So it’s either leave it in and look as if you’re copying or change things. We completely ripped out about 12 pages of the script and the storyboards.” – he told Hero Complex
The Jettsonised scene reminded him of the dream combat scene from ‘PSI Wars’ which appeared in Uncanny X-Men comicbook away back in 1979 according Vaughn. The director went onto say that the scene was very familar to a fight scene that involved Professor X (Charles Xavier) with other mutants in a spinning room and now the scene looks too close to the Inception scene, so they had to pull out it out.

X-Men:First Class is due out June 3rd 2011 (USA) and will star James McAvoy as Charles Xavier, Michael Fassbender as Magneto,Alice Eve as Emma Frost, Nicholas Hoult as Beast, and Jennifer Lawrence as Mystique. Kevin Bacon will also be starring as the villian of the movie but no character has been assigned to him yet.
